1. The Hong Kong University of Science and Technology (Guangzhou)
2. Shanghai AI Lab
3. Harvard University
4. Shenzhen Institute of Advanced Technology, Chinese Academy of Sciences,Guangdong Provincial Key Laboratory of Computer Vision and Virtual Reality Technology